On 10/25/2009 02:23 AM, Neil Aggarwal wrote:
>> As far as i know, you can fix the vm's interfaces on the
>> host. I'm using libvirt and you can do it there as described in here :
>> http://libvirt.org/formatdomain.html#elementsNICSBridge (
>> What you're looking for is<target dev='vnet0'/> directive ).
>>
> Setting the target device name is not working.
>
> Here is what I did:
>
> I stopped both my guests.
>
> Next, I opened the file /etc/libvirt/qemu/jamm12a.xml
> for my first virtual host and added a target element
> for the interface:
> <interface type='bridge'>
> <mac address='54:52:00:4f:83:67'/>
> <source bridge='br0'/>
> <target dev='vnet1'/>
> </interface>
>
>
Please take this to the libvirt mailing list, since that is all handled
by libvirt, not qemu or kvm.
